Griffin Jende Looking to find how to best do comps
9 June 2020 | 4 replies
. #2 - Go back only 6 to 12 months#3 - Year built#4 - Composite of exterior, exterior and interior condition#5 - Style - split level, ranch, colonial...#6 - Look for lot size, living area size (above basement) GLA or Gross Living Area (add basement separately) Below Grade living area. #7 - How many total ROOMS, beds, baths, fireplace, pool, extras, remodeled (year) view, condition etc#8 - Garage, on-street parking, off-streetLook for 3 comparable sold properties and 3 comparable active for sale properties.
